Cote-d'Or, France is a wonderful destination for a villa holiday at any time of year, but the best time to visit depends on your preferences and what you're looking for. If you enjoy warm weather and outdoor activities, summer (June to August) is an ideal time to visit. The region experiences mild temperatures, averaging highs in the mid-20s Celsius (mid-70s Fahrenheit), making it perfect for hiking, cycling, and exploring the countryside. However, if you're looking for a more relaxed pace and don't mind cooler weather, consider visiting during spring (April to May) or autumn (September to October). These shoulder seasons offer comfortable temperatures, fewer tourists, and stunning foliage.
If you're looking for a specific experience, winter (December to February) is a great time to visit Cote-d'Or if you enjoy wine tasting. The region's famous vineyards are particularly lovely during this time, with many wineries offering tours and tastings of their latest releases. Additionally, the Christmas markets in Beaune and other towns are not to be missed. Keep in mind that winter days can be short and cool, so pack accordingly. Cote-d'Or, France offers a diverse range of destinations to suit all tastes and preferences. For those seeking a vibrant atmosphere, consider staying in the medieval town of Beaune, with its lively market square, charming bars and excellent restaurants serving up delicious Burgundian cuisine. Alternatively, head to the picturesque village of Puligny-Montrachet, nestled in the heart of wine country, where you can sample some of the world's finest whites among rolling vineyards.
